Staining procedure shown in the illustration is used to visualize:

A
Nucleus
B
Motility
C
Capsule
D
Ribosomes
High-Yield Explanation
Ans. C. Capsulea. This illustration shows Cryptococcus neoformans using a light India ink staining preparation. Bacterial capsules are non-ionic, so neither acidic nor basic stains will adhere to their surfaces.b. Therefore, the best way to visualize them is to stain the background using an acidic stain and to stain the cell itself using a basic stain.c. India ink, nigrosine and Gram crystal violet are used.
